550 injector help
can some 1 tell me if i got the 550 injectors would i need to chip my ecu on my mk3 supra turbo or if id need any other mods iv already opened the boost and bigger intercooler
|
hmm im pretty sure i seen it posted someplace today that there are no better ecu chips for the mk3. i could be wrong don't know but I recall hearing something about that.
550 injectors require a CLIP if there not direct drop ins. let me scan some links i have for injectors and get back to you in about 5 bah I must not of kept anything relating to injectors. when i was researching them for myself i remember finding out I had to get these adapter clips. should be included on whatever you buy. there is a link in supermania forum for making these yourself! oh and there is a difference between high and low impedance injectors. research that before you make your final purchases. |
You want low impedance. You'll need to either add a fuel controller or you'll need a different AFM (see: Lexus AFM) or you'll be running horribly rich at WOT. I recommend a fuel controller and proper tuning.
